Hello mate sorry it has taken a while to get back to you.
I must admit I did kinda starve my self a bit. Basicaly tried to "Shrink" my stomach. No chocolate, no chrisps, no take aways ( I was having a lot of take aways!) To eating little and often. Trying not to eat carbs after lunch things like that. Also running. I could not run far due to my ex 80 a day habbit. So I would do 20 mins of this thing where you jog/run for 1 min, then walk for 2. Did this every single day.

Thats how I did it but to answer what I eat

Bannana - breakfast
Lunch - A brown bagget with Turky and or Tuna salad, I would eat the filling and prob half the bagget
Dinner - What ever my mum cooked but would eat maybe a handful of it.
